Iran armed forces win diving competitions

Tehran, Aug 12, IRNA – According to Iran Army public relations office, Iranian team ranked first at diving competitions of the 2018 Military World Games. The event was held in northern city of Noshahr and Iranian squad received a gold medal. Iran with a gold, a silver and 4 bronze medals stood on the fifth place after Russia, China, Kazakhstan and Belarus. The Military World Games is a multi-sport event for military sportspeople, organized by the International Military Sports Council (CISM). The Games have been held since 1995, although championships for separate sports had been held for some years. Iranian drone team successfully completed its mission regarding identifying three targets and coordinating with the artillery unit for destructing them. The Military World Games are underway with the participation of 358 athletes from Iran, China, Belarus, Egypt, Kazakhstan and Russia until August 13. Various parts of the games are being held in a number of participating countries including Russia and Kazakhstan. Armed Forces of the Islamic Republic of Iran are participating in diving, battle of t-72 tanks, airborne vehicles, mountains, artillery, rivalry between chemical units, competition among dog users, patrols, BMP-2 battleships, sea battle invasion, rivalry of UAVs, mortar crew competitions, rifle combat crews and snipers.
